[0016] Each node in the network maintains two tables, IP-label-routing pointer mapping table and label routing table. The IP-label-routing pointer mapping table provides mapping among IP addresses, labels, and routing pointers, and nodes can obtain corresponding labels and routing pointers according to IP addresses. The route pointer points to the entry in the label routing table, which stores the label route to the corresponding IP address.

[0017] The inventive method implementation process is as follows:

[0018] Establishment of label routing:

[0019] Step 1: Routing Requests

[0020] When the source node needs to send data, first check whether the IP-label-routing pointer mapping table contains the routing pointer to the destination node, if there is no corresponding routing pointer, indicating that there is no route to the destination node, then initiate a routing request. Abstract

The invention discloses an ad hoc network routing method based on the label circular shift of an MAC layer. The method comprises the following steps: (a) when a source node transmits a data packet, putting routing information comprising labels in an address field of an MAC frame, putting the data packet in a body field of the MAC frame and then sending out the MAC frame; (b) if the address field in the data packet received by an intermediate node only comprises one label, taking out the data packet in the body field of the MAC frame and transmitting the data packet upward to an IP layer and completing the transmission of the data packet; if the address field comprises more than one label, shifting all the labels in the address field circularly and then transmitting the MAC frame to a nodecorresponding to a first label in the address field after circular shift; and (c) carrying out the operation step (b) circularly until completing the transmission of the data packet. In the invention,the ad hoc network routing method carries label routing by the address field of the MAC frame, thereby transmitting the data packet only by the MAC of the intermediate node instead of the IP layer, and enhancing the network performance greatly.

technical field [0001] The invention relates to routing technology in wireless network, in particular to an ad hoc network routing method for realizing data packet routing at MAC layer. Background technique [0002] The Ad hoc network is a multi-hop temporary network composed of a group of mobile terminals with wireless transceivers, and each mobile terminal has the functions of a host and a router at the same time. Ad hoc networks have the characteristics of no central control node, no organization, and dynamic changes in network topology. Since all nodes in the Ad hoc network have mobility and can dynamically keep in touch with other nodes, it has the advantage of being able to form a network temporarily. Therefore, ad hoc networks are often used in military fields, earthquake relief, emergency communications and other fields.
